Pecan Pie Cheesecake

Ingredients

Units Scale

For the Crust:

  • 2 cups (240g) graham cracker crumbs
  • 6 tablespoons (75g) granulated sugar
  • 1/2 cup (113g) unsalted butter, melted

For the Cheesecake Filling:

  • 32 ounces (904g) full-fat cream cheese, softened to room temperature
  • 1 cup (200g) packed dark brown sugar
  • 1 cup (240g) sour cream, at room temperature
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 4 large eggs, at room temperature
  • 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on

For the Pecan Topping:

  • 1 1/2 cups (150g) pecan halves
  • 1/2 cup (100g) packed dark brown sugar
  • 6 tablespoons (90ml) heavy cream
  • 1/4 cup (56g) unsalted butter
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Crust:
    • Preheat the oven to 350°F (177°C).
    • Wrap the bottom of a 9-inch springform pan with two layers of aluminum foil to prevent leaks.
    • In a medium bowl, combine the graham cracker crumbs and granulated sugar. Stir in the melted butter until the mixture resembles wet sand.
    • Press the mixture firmly into the bottom and about 1 inch up the sides of the prepared pan.
    • Place the pan on a baking sheet and bake for 8-10 minutes, until lightly browned. Remove from the oven and let it cool completely.
  2. Prepare the Cheesecake Filling:
    • Increase the oven temperature to 450°F (232°C).
    • In a large mixing bowl, beat the softened cream cheese on medium speed until smooth and creamy, about 4-5 minutes.
    • Add the dark brown sugar and beat until well combined and fluffy.
    • Add the sour cream and vanilla extract, mixing until smooth.
    • Add the eggs one at a time, beating on low speed after each addition just until combined.
    • Add the flour and ground cinnamon, mixing on low speed until incorporated.
    • Pour the cheesecake filling over the cooled crust, spreading it evenly.
  3. Bake the Cheesecake:
    • Place the springform pan in a larger roasting pan. Pour hot water into the roasting pan until it reaches about 1 inch up the sides of the springform pan, creating a water bath.
    • Bake at 450°F (232°C) for 15 minutes.
    • Reduce the oven temperature to 225°F (107°C) and continue baking for approximately 1¼ hours, or until the center is just set.
    • Turn off the oven and crack the door open. Let the cheesecake sit in the oven for 30 minutes to cool gradually.
    • Remove the cheesecake from the water bath and allow it to cool at room temperature for 1 hour.
    • Cover and refrigerate for at least 6 hours, preferably overnight.
  4. Prepare the Pecan Topping:
    • Preheat the oven to 300°F (149°C).
    • Line a baking sheet with parchment paper and spread the pecan halves in a single layer. Toast in the oven for 8-10 minutes, until fragrant. Set aside.
    • In a medium saucepan over medium heat, combine the dark brown sugar, heavy cream, unsalted butter, ground cinnamon, and salt. Bring to a simmer, stirring constantly until the sugar dissolves and the mixture is smooth.
    • Remove from heat and stir in the vanilla extract and toasted pecans. Let the topping cool to room temperature.
  5. Assemble the Cheesecake:
    • Carefully remove the sides of the springform pan.
    • Spoon the cooled pecan topping over the chilled cheesecake, spreading it evenly.
    • Slice and serve.

Notes

  • Make-Ahead: This cheesecake can be made up to two days in advance. Prepare the cheesecake and topping separately. Assemble just before serving.
  • Storage: Store leftovers covered in the refrigerator for up to 5 days.
  • Freezing: To freeze, wrap the cheesecake (without the topping) tightly in plastic wrap and aluminum foil. Freeze for up to 2 months. Thaw overnight in the refrigerator and add the topping before serving.
